About FDA Law in Wiltz, Luxembourg

FDA Law in Wiltz, Luxembourg refers to the legal framework regulating the approval, marketing, distribution, import, export, and safety of food, drugs, medical devices, cosmetics, and other health-related products. In Luxembourg, these matters are primarily overseen by the Ministry of Health, along with various national and European Union authorities. The regulatory landscape is shaped by EU regulations, directives, and local Luxembourgish laws, ensuring the safety, quality, and efficacy of products made available to consumers in Wiltz and across Luxembourg.

Local Laws Overview

Luxembourg’s legal system incorporates both national laws and regulations stemming from the European Union, which are highly relevant to FDA Law. Key aspects include:

  • The central role of the Ministry of Health in administering and enforcing regulations.
  • Application of EU regulations governing food and drug approval, labeling standards, and market surveillance.
  • Strict registration and documentation requirements for medical devices and pharmaceuticals, including pre-market approval and ongoing pharmacovigilance.
  • Comprehensive food safety standards set by both EU and Luxembourgish law, covering import, processing, and commercial distribution.
  • Stringent advertising controls for medicines, nutritional supplements, and food products.
  • Product traceability systems required to safeguard consumers and facilitate rapid response to public health threats.
  • Penalties and enforcement mechanisms in case of non-compliance, ranging from fines to withdrawal of products from the market.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is considered an FDA-regulated product in Luxembourg?

FDA-regulated products in Luxembourg include food, beverages, dietary supplements, pharmaceuticals, medical devices, cosmetics, and related goods that impact public health and safety.

Who is the primary regulatory authority in Wiltz?

The Ministry of Health in Luxembourg is the chief regulatory authority for FDA-related matters, implementing both local and EU-level regulations.

Do I need approval before selling a new drug or medical device in Wiltz?

Yes, all new drugs and many medical devices require approval from Luxembourgish regulatory authorities, which often involves extensive documentation, clinical evidence, and compliance with EU standards.

Are food supplements subject to special requirements?

Yes, food supplements must comply with specific ingredient, labeling, and safety requirements as set out in EU and Luxembourgish laws. Notification to relevant authorities may be required prior to market entry.

How are advertising claims regulated?

Advertising of food, drugs, and medical products is strictly controlled to ensure no misleading or unsubstantiated claims are made. All advertising must comply with Luxembourg and EU regulations.

What happens if a product is found non-compliant?

Non-compliance can trigger enforcement actions such as fines, mandatory product recalls, public warnings, or removal of products from the market.

What documentation is needed for importing FDA-regulated goods?

Importers must provide certificates of origin, safety data, proof of regulatory approval, and other supporting documents as required by Luxembourg and EU authorities.

How long does the approval process typically take?

The timing varies based on product type and complexity, but procedures may take several months or longer, especially for new pharmaceuticals or complex devices.

What recourse do I have if my product is denied approval?

You can appeal the decision through administrative procedures or, if necessary, seek judicial review. Legal representation can be crucial in these scenarios.

Additional Resources

If you seek further guidance or information on FDA Law in Wiltz, Luxembourg, consider contacting the following:

  • Ministry of Health - Health Directorate (Direction de la Santé): Oversees food and drug safety regulations in Luxembourg.
  • Luxembourg Institute of Science and Technology (LIST): Offers scientific research and resources relevant to regulated products.
  • European Medicines Agency (EMA): Provides guidelines on pharmaceuticals and medical devices within the EU.
  • Chamber of Commerce of Luxembourg: Assists businesses with regulatory compliance, including FDA Law matters.
